Understanding Bitumen Consistency with AZA0940
The penetration test is a fundamental method for evaluating the hardness or softness of bituminous binders. It measures the depth (in tenths of a millimeter) to which a standard penetration needle penetrates vertically into a sample under controlled conditions:
-
Standard load: 100 g
-
Penetration time: 5 seconds (adjustable)
-
Test temperature: Typically 25°C
-
Higher penetration value → Softer bitumen (preferred in cold climates)
-
Lower penetration value → Harder bitumen (preferred in hot climates)
The AZA0940 ensures this test is performed under precisely controlled conditions, producing reliable results critical for bitumen grading, pavement design, and asphalt performance evaluation.
Semi-Automatic Operation for Improved Accuracy
The AZA0940 enhances conventional penetration testing by incorporating semi-automatic functionality that significantly reduces operator dependency while retaining practical manual control.
-
Digital programmable timer automatically controls the needle release and locking
-
Ensures a precise and repeatable penetration duration
-
Eliminates timing errors associated with manual stopwatches
-
Improves repeatability and inter-operator consistency
The penetration depth is measured using a high-resolution digital gauge (0.01 mm), offering superior accuracy compared to dial-based systems.

Technical Specifications
| Parameter | Specification |
|---|---|
| Model | AZA0940 |
| Operation | Semi-Automatic (Timer-controlled release) |
| Measurement Type | Digital penetration gauge |
| Resolution | 0.01 mm |
| Timer | Digital, programmable (0–99 seconds) |
| Standard Test Time | 5 seconds |
| Needle Release | Automatic via magnetic controller |
| Vertical Adjustment | Coarse & fine (rack and pinion) |
| Base | Heavy-duty cast iron with leveling screws |
| Illumination | Low-voltage lamp |
| Magnification | Mounted magnifying lens |
| Accessories Supplied | Needle, holder, weights, sample cups |
| Power Supply | 230V, 50/60 Hz, Single Phase |
| Standards | ASTM D5, EN 1426, AASHTO T49 |
| Approx. Dimensions | 200 × 300 × 500 mm |
| Approx. Weight | 10–16 kg |
| Country of Origin | India |

FRAASS BREAKING POINT APPARATUS AZA0935
The AZA0935 Fraass Breaking Point Apparatus from Azalab is a specialized laboratory instrument designed for the accurate determination of the Fraass Breaking Point of bitumen and bituminous binders. This test is essential for evaluating the low-temperature behavior and brittleness of asphalt materials, particularly for pavements exposed to cold climatic conditions.
The Fraass Breaking Point represents the temperature at which a thin film of bitumen loses flexibility and cracks when subjected to controlled cooling and repeated flexing. Determining this temperature is critical for selecting suitable binder grades and preventing thermal cracking in asphalt pavements, thereby ensuring long-term durability and serviceability.
